Limpopo farm wins the 2007 Female Farmer of the Year
3 September 2007
The Limpopo based Ditubatse Business Enterprise walked away with the 2007 Female Farmer of the Year Award. The enterprise is a partnership between Makgoro Mannya and Kgwadu Ramokgopa. The enterprise is the producer of atchaar which is exported to the neighbouring countries like Botswana, Madagascar and in Europe. Their business is making a turnover of more than R1,7 million per annum and employs 86 permanent and 40 seasonal employees. The enterprise also facilitates Adult Basic Education and Training (Abet) for their workers and the nearby community.
The following are the winners in the other categories:
* Top producer for export markets went to the Ditubatse Business Enterprise
* Top producer for national markets went to Sonja Ferreira of Western Cape whose business is in the goat farming and has made a value-add of cheese and yoghurt and ice cream
* Top producer for informal markets went to Nomathamsanqa Madliwa of the Eastern Cape who started a hydroponics project producing tomatoes
* Top producer for household use went to Isibonelo vegetable garden from KwaZulu-Natal, a group of women who produce a variety of vegetables. This group has also introduced the youth from their families to sustain the project.
The category winners walked away with R100 000 in addition to the R50 000 they won in the provincial leg of the event. The national overall winner walked away with an additional R50 000, totalling R200 000.
